ऋष्यशृङ्गानयनम् — Bringing Ṛśyaśṛṅga to Ayodhyā
Bālakāṇḍa, Sarga 11
अङ्गराजेन सख्यं च तस्य राज्ञो भविष्यति।कन्या चास्य महाभागा शान्ता नाम भविष्यति।।1.11.3।।
aṅgarājena sakhyaṁ ca tasya rājño bhaviṣyati |
kanyā cāsya mahābhāgā śāntā nāma bhaviṣyati ||1.11.3||
અંગરાજ સાથે તે રાજાનું સખ્ય બંધાશે; અને તે રાજાને મહાભાગ્યશાળી શાન્તા નામની પુત્રી જન્મશે.
That king (Dasaratha) will develop friendship with the king of Anga. A highly virtuous daughter named Santa will be born to king of Anga.
